After two late night shenanigans, the Mixed 8-Game Championship is not expected to run until the morning hours and there are 45 players left out of 183 entries, all hoping to scoop a portion of the €55,028 prize pool. Only the top 23 spots will be paid and that’s when Day 1 of the tournament is scheduled to conclude, which may very well be within the next two to three hours due to the increasing big bets in all Stud variants.
No longer in contention are Georgina James, Kevin Van Veen, and Kami Chisholm with Lee Horton also hitting the rail not long ago as well.
The Irish Open reporting team will be back at noon local time tomorrow to pick up the action of the final four tables in the money until a winner has been crowned.
